Meat Sauce
for Filling Tacos

This is the meat sauce recipe I made
to go into homemade tortilla tacos.
It's also a great meat sauce on hot dogs.

Ingredients:
2 1/2 pounds lean ground beef
1 cup water
1/2 cup tomato sauce
1/3 cup ketchup
1/2 tablespoon salt
1/2 tablespoon pepper
1 tablespoon white sugar
1 tablespoon chili powder
crushed red pepper flakes to taste

Directions:
Crumble ground beef into a Dutch oven over medium heat.
Stir in water, and break up ground beef.
Stir in tomato sauce, ketchup, salt,
pepper, sugar, and chili powder; bring to a boil.
Reduce heat to low; simmer, 60 to 90 minutes,
until the sauce reaches a medium consistency.
Remove and blend in a food processor to get the
consistency you desire, I like it real fine.
